My Name is
Erick
Erick
Erick lived with his impoverished uncle who could not provide for his needs before arriving at the Rafiki Village Malawi in 2007. Now, Erick enjoys math class. He is also a good athlete and musician. Erick says he is inspired by Rafiki's Founder, Rosemary Jensen, because she is a fervent prayer warrior for Rafiki in Africa.
DOB: Mar 31, 2001
